This is the OutBrowse Revenyou installer which bundles offers for additional third party applications that may be unwanted and installed without consent. The application java update.exe by Click Yes has been detected as adware by 1 anti-malware scanner with very strong indications that the file is a potential threat. The program is a setup application that uses the OutBrowse Revenyou installer. With this installer, users are expecting to download the free Oracle Java Runtime but before that occurs they may be presented with additional offers, mostly potentially unwanted software or adware.

Description:
This is also known as bundleware, or downloadware, which is an downloader designed to simply deliver ad-supported offers in the setup routine of an otherwise legitimate software.
